Although the current XBEE model was powered by a 1.0-litre turbo petrol engine, the 2025 facelift model has the 1.2-litre mild-hybrid Z12E petrol engine of Swift At the current Japan Mobility Show, Suzuki has launched the 2025 facelift version of the XBEE (pronounced Crossbee) compact crossover. It receives various exterior and interior changes, the mild-hybrid engine of Swift and new colour combinations. Its 2WD and 4WD models cost JPY 2,157,100 (Rs 12.47 lakh) and JPY 2,333,100 (Rs 13.50 lakh) respectively (AllGrip). Exterior Design and Styling Updates
Suzuki XBEE 2025 Facelift Exterior Suzuki XBEE facelift 2025 has new round headlamps and updated grille with silver accents. The cladding of the body is heavier and thus guarantees a muscular appearance and feel and makes the car look and feel heavier. XBEE facelift makes use of sporty alloy wheels and acquires new colour choices. The model featured in the Japan Mobility Show has the Mystic Blue Metallic Black Tough 2-tone colour.
The rest of exterior features are similar to the previous ones. The general design and styling of XBEE looks like it has the familiarity with the Maruti S-Presso which is sold in India. Nonetheless, the XBEE is of larger size with dimensions of 3,760 mm in length, 1,670 mm in width and 1,705 mm in height. By contrast, S-Presso measures 3,565mm long, 1,520mm wide and 1,553mm high.
Suzuki XBEE features an eminent bumper, flat bonnet, squared off wheel arches, blacked out ORVMs with inbuilt turn signals, standard door handles and broad door trims. XBEE has a roof-mounted spoiler and vertically-mounted tail lamp design at the rear.
Interior and Feature Enhancements
Indoors, the 2025 Suzuki XBEE facelift has new switchgear on the centre console, new steering wheel, and new 7-inch digital instrument cluster. Certain items of equipment are similar to the newest Maruti models marketed in India. XBEE possesses certain unique characteristics like gear lever mounted on the dashboard. The 9-inch infotainment touchscreen also appears to be the same as in Maruti Jimny. The cockpit space appears crowded, and this is one of the elements that make it unique.

Although XBEE is small in size it is constructed to provide sufficient space and comfort to all the passengers. The Suzuki connect platform enables users to have a wide array of connectivity services. Paddle shifters, high quality UV and IR cut glass, heating on the driver and passenger seats, heating steering wheel, heated ORVMs, Type-C USB charging, electric parking brake with brake hold and a broad variety of utility spaces are also other major attributes. Advanced Safety Features
Suzuki XBEE has a complete variety of safety provisions. Some of the main features are the head-up display, 6 airbags, hill hold, ESP and emergency stop signal. XBEE has Suzuki Safety Support that involves the city driving support, expressway driving support, parking support and night time driving support. This package includes such options as traffic sign recognition, adaptive cruise control, lane keeping assist, lane blind spot monitor, lane departure warning and prevention feature, wobble alarm feature and high beam assist.
Powertrain and Performance Details
The 2025 Suzuki XBEE facelift uses the same Z12E 1.2-litre 3-cylinder mild-hybrid petrol engine that is currently being used in the Maruti Swift. It will enhance performance and mileage through improved combustion. The XBEE provides agile performance within the urban setting with large amounts of torque at low speeds.

The engine produces 80 PS and 108 Nm of torque. It has a very effective CVT transmission. Previously, XBEE was sold with a 1.0-litre turbo petrol engine that had 99 PS and 150 Nm.
